10:00  Introduction to EGEE [pdf 6381KB]
1hr       Roberto Barbera (University of Catania and INFN) 
The Enabling Grids for E-sciencE (EGEE) project is funded by the European Commission. It is developing an international, production quality, grid infrastructure. This talk gives a brief introduction to grid computing. It then gives an overview of the EGEE project summarising its activities and status; its operations infrastructure and its applications communities.

11:15  The GILDA t-Infrastructure [pdf 5593KB]
30 min  Roberto Barbera (University of Catania and INFN)
"t-Infrastructure" is specialised e-Infrastructure adapted to and provided for training and education. The GILDA grid runs a combination of both LCG2 and gLite middleware.
